Background of Voya Financial, Inc. (VOYA)

Voya Financial, Inc. (VOYA) is a prominent financial, retirement, investment, and insurance company headquartered in New York City. The company traces its roots back to ING Group, a Dutch multinational banking and financial services corporation. In 2013, ING Group completed its divestiture of U.S. operations, and the company was rebranded as Voya Financial, becoming a standalone publicly traded company on the New York Stock Exchange.

The company provides a comprehensive range of financial services including retirement plans, employee benefits, investment management, and insurance products. Voya serves approximately 14.3 million customers, including individual and institutional clients across the United States. Their primary business segments include retirement, investment management, and employee benefits solutions.

Historically, Voya has focused on transforming its business model to become a more focused financial services provider. In 2015, the company completed several strategic transactions, including selling its individual life insurance and annuity businesses to Venerable Holdings. This strategic move allowed Voya to streamline its operations and concentrate on core retirement and investment services.

As of 2024, Voya Financial continues to be a significant player in the financial services industry, with a strong emphasis on retirement planning and investment solutions. The company has consistently worked to leverage technology and digital platforms to enhance customer experience and improve service delivery.

Voya's financial performance has been characterized by steady growth and strategic investments in technology and customer-centric solutions. The company has maintained a robust presence in workplace benefits and retirement planning, serving both corporate clients and individual investors across various market segments.
